When picking a copper pot filler faucet, the height is a crucial aspect. A strategically situated pot filler must provide effortless access to your pots and pans while in addition minimizing any unnecessary reaching. For most kitchens, a pot filler height of around 18-24 inches from the surface is generally advised.

  • This position allows for comfortable filling of pots and pans, irrespective their size.
  • If your sink is lower than average, you could want to explore a slightly reduced pot filler height.
  • Conversely, if your sink is above average in height, a higher pot filler may be suitable.
